Go Jump in the Lake
[9062]
 $6.50 

Elaine Berman

TYA, Children's Theatre

5m, 3f, to play several characters.

Simple Set

Ferdinand is a boy who when he is mad can't talk -- he fights instead. His mother suggests using his head and words to defend himself against teasing. But it doesn't work and he runs away after kicking a teacher. On the road he meets a skunk who can't produce a skunk smell and a nice girl dragon who can't breathe fire. The three see they have the same problem -- difficulty with self defense. Two knights looking for dragons to slay -- Ferdinand had met them previously -- find him, the skunk and the girl dragon. The three are forced to learn to defend themselves. They succeed and Ferdinand saves the day by controlling his impulse to fight. A great lesson play for children.

FEE: $35 per performance.
